Today I am sharing a Christmas card that I made back in the summer. The shape has been cut using a Go Kreate die. I forgot to note down the name and make of the papers, but the edges have been painted with structure paste.The stamps are both quite old now, but I still like them. They are both by Magnolia,  Sweet Christmas Tilda and Winter Bench. All the dies are from Noor Design U.K. and have been cut on brown card and sprinkled with shabby white frantage.

I have covered the seat of the bench with Glamour Dust to give a good snowy effect. The little sentiment is an LOTV stamp. The lace, flowers and ribbon are from my stash. DI list:
Skin: Vintage Photo, Tattered Rose, Worn Lipstick
Hair: Walnut Stain, Antique Linen
Jumper, Hat and Boots, Aged Mahogany, Fired Brick
Trousers & Bench: Gathered Twigs
